Transaction 1570545122d6cb4ae89731cf5149ee7b0b49eee442320af99401e104cdf452d3

1 Input
2 Outputs
  • 1570545122d6cb4ae89731cf5149ee7b0b49eee442320af99401e104cdf452d3:0
  • value  470325807
    address  3HjtvWYXpmk3aLZDitCux5pHSpKNLw2hEv
  • 1570545122d6cb4ae89731cf5149ee7b0b49eee442320af99401e104cdf452d3:1
  • value  1396688
    address  3HJbxMeSF3zUyY1TNeWHxLtoWFkmB58MYD